The 2026 Slam Dunk Contest introduces fresh faces to the All-Star Weekend lineup. Jaxson Hayes, with his impressive dunking ability showcased earlier this season, hopes to bring the title back to Los Angeles for the first time in nearly three decades. Carter Bryant, while having a limited role with the Spurs this season, has the athleticism and potential to surprise fans with creative and exciting dunks.
With Mac McClung's absence, the contest is wide open, offering Hayes and Bryant a prime opportunity to make a name for themselves on a national stage. The event will be held at the Intuit Dome, the new home of the Los Angeles Clippers, adding extra excitement to the All-Star Weekend festivities. Fans can anticipate a thrilling display of aerial acrobatics and creativity as these young stars compete for the coveted Slam Dunk Contest trophy.
